“Work From Home” - What COVID-19 Alert Level 3 Means For Businesses
Employsure is here to support business owners to comply with the restrictions under the COVID-19 alert levels. The Government last week outlined the details of what relaxing restrictions from Alert Level 4 would look like, and has now announced the lowered restrictions under Alert Level 3 will come into effect at 11:59pm on Monday 27 April. Alert Level 3 will last for a minimum of a fortnight, and will then be reviewed by the government, before it makes a further decision on 11 May. Business owners that want to open can spend the next week preparing to do so, e.g. get stock etc, but have been asked to stick to social distancing and their bubbles. Schools and Early Learning Centres can be accessed for cleaning, preparation and maintenance. On 28 April, teachers will be allowed into the building – students who can attend will be allowed in the next day. “For those who can work from home during this period, it will allow them to still enable cash flow into their business, while eliminating the risk of spreading the virus between potentially infected employees,” said Employsure Senior Employment Relations Adviser Ashlea Maley. “While this may not be an option for all businesses, it is still the best course of short-term action, to keep things running as smoothly as possible. “Allowing more businesses to resume operations will help reduce the unemployment rate and will allow the economy to begin to correct itself. “While it would be good to see all businesses operating as soon as possible, the risk is still too high.” What businesses are open? Under Alert Level 3, major restrictions apply to hospitality businesses like restaurants, bars and cafes, as well as retail and hardware stores. Non-essential businesses that meet safety guidelines will be allowed to operate, but transactions but must be done through an app or online portal - not be face-to-face. Contactless food delivery or click and collect services must also be adhered to. Businesses that don’t have a customer-facing function and are only accessed by staff can reopen, but staff must practise physical distancing and comply with health and safety standards. The Government’s main message to employers is to still work from home if you can. Schools will open for children up to and including year 10 but physical attendance is voluntary. Those in years 11-13 will continue to learn from home. Types of staffing services There are different types of staffing services that businesses can choose from depending on their needs. These include: Temporary Staffing Services: Temporary staffing services provide businesses with short-term workers who are hired to fill in for regular employees who are on vacation, sick leave, or maternity leave. Temporary workers can also be hired to complete specific projects or assignments that require additional manpower. Contract Staffing Services: Contract staffing services provide businesses with workers who are hired for a specific period or project. Contract workers are typically highly skilled and experienced and can work independently or as part of a team. Businesses can use contract staffing services to meet seasonal demands, complete specific projects, or manage fluctuations in their workload. Permanent Staffing Services: Permanent staffing services provide businesses with candidates who are looking for full-time, long-term employment opportunities. Permanent staffing services can help businesses find the right candidates for permanent roles, such as executive, managerial, or technical positions. Executive Search Services: Executive search services provide businesses with highly skilled and experienced candidates for senior-level positions such as CEOs, CFOs, and other executive roles. Executive search services can help businesses find top-level talent that has the experience and expertise to lead their organization to success. and Businesses can choose to work with a staffing service provider that offers one or more of these services depending on their specific needs. Data analytics refers to the process of examining and analyzing raw data to uncover patterns, draw conclusions, and make informed decisions. It involves the use of various techniques, tools, and methodologies to transform data into meaningful insights. Data analytics can be applied to structured and unstructured data from different sources, including databases, websites, social media platforms, and sensors. To know more about Data Analytics, you should read: What is Data Analytics? Key Components of Data Analytics: Data Collection: The first step in data analytics is collecting relevant data from multiple sources. This may involve gathering data from databases, APIs, web scraping, or data generated by Internet of Things (IoT) devices. Data Cleaning and Preprocessing: Raw data often contains errors, inconsistencies, and missing values. Data cleaning and preprocessing involve removing duplicates, handling missing data, standardizing formats, and ensuring data quality before analysis. Data Exploration and Visualization: Once the data is cleaned, analysts perform exploratory data analysis (EDA) to understand the data's characteristics, detect patterns, and identify potential relationships. Data visualization techniques, such as charts, graphs, and dashboards, help communicate insights effectively. Statistical Analysis: Statistical techniques, including descriptive and inferential statistics, are used to summarize and analyze the data. This helps in uncovering trends, correlations, and making data-driven predictions. Predictive Modeling and Machine Learning: Predictive modeling and machine learning algorithms are employed to build models that can predict future outcomes based on historical data. These models can be used for forecasting, anomaly detection, and decision-making. Data Interpretation and Reporting: The insights gained from data analytics are interpreted and presented in a meaningful way to stakeholders. Reports, dashboards, and visualizations help communicate findings and recommendations effectively. Want to become a Data Analyst? Enroll in a Data Analytics Course Online now! Comment se passe l’expulsion locataire ?
Les expulsions ne sont possibles que si le propriétaire a un titre exécutoire ! Ce titre exécutoire est généralement un jugement de magistrat prononçant la résiliation du bail et l'expulsion du locataire. Par conséquent, si votre propriétaire n'a pas l'autorité du juge, vous ne pouvez pas être expulsé par le propriétaire après l'expiration du délai de préavis ! Voici les différentes étapes de la procédure d'expulsion : Le bailleur doit demander l'autorisation d'expulsion au magistrat de l'état où se situe le bien locatif. Les demandes peuvent être soumises de différentes manières : par requête, ou par requête conjointe, ou par citation à comparaître. Il est préférable de choisir une enquête plutôt qu'un devis car cela coûte beaucoup moins cher. (Attention, s'il n'y a pas de contrat de location, un devis doit être utilisé). Locataires et propriétaires sont convoqués à l'audience du magistrat : le juge tente de les concilier, et s'il ne parvient pas à résoudre le conflit, il peut décider de déclarer une expulsion (généralement il y a au moins 2 loyers impayés) : il rend un jugement. Le propriétaire doit avoir un huissier pour signifier le jugement; 1 mois après la signification (ou un délai plus court précisé par le jugement), l'huissier exécute l'expulsion. Le Centre d'action sociale publique (CPAS) sera avisé de l'expulsion sauf refus de l'expulsé. Plus précisément, pendant le processus d'expulsion locataire proprement dit : Les maréchaux fixent une date d'expulsion et donnent aux locataires un préavis d'au moins 5 jours. L'huissier, accompagné de policiers et d'agents de la ville, s'est présenté devant le locataire. Si le locataire lui refuse l'entrée, l'huissier peut faire intervenir un serrurier. Puis, pendant qu'il est dans la maison, il établit une liste de meubles et la remet à l'endroit désigné par le locataire. Les frais d'expédition (et les éventuels frais de stockage) sont à la charge du locataire. Si le preneur ne précise pas de lieu, les biens sont enregistrés par la commune, enlevés et stockés dans l'entrepôt communal pour une durée maximale de 6 mois. En reprise de possession de son bien, le locataire paie à la commune les frais de relogement et de conservation. S'il ne paie pas, la ville ne restitue que les objets qu'il ne peut pas saisir (ex. vêtements, bureaux, machines à laver, etc.).
